অ authentication প্রোটোকল
অথেন্টিকেশন প্রোটোকল
ভূমিকা
ডিজিটাল বিশ্বে সুরক্ষা একটি অত্যন্ত গুরুত্বপূর্ণ বিষয়। আমাদের ব্যক্তিগত তথ্য, আর্থিক লেনদেন এবং অন্যান্য সংবেদনশীল ডেটা সুরক্ষিত রাখতে অথেন্টিকেশন অপরিহার্য। অথেন্টিকেশন হলো ব্যবহারকারীকে সনাক্ত করার প্রক্রিয়া। এই সনাক্তকরণ নিশ্চিত করে যে, যিনি সিস্টেমে প্রবেশ করতে চাচ্ছেন, তিনি সত্যিই সেই ব্যক্তি কিনা। বিভিন্ন ধরনের অথেন্টিকেশন প্রোটোকল রয়েছে, যা বিভিন্ন স্তরের নিরাপত্তা প্রদান করে। এই নিবন্ধে, আমরা বহুল ব্যবহৃত কিছু অথেন্টিকেশন প্রোটোকল নিয়ে বিস্তারিত আলোচনা করব।
অথেন্টিকেশন এর প্রকারভেদ
অথেন্টিকেশন মূলত তিন প্রকার:
১. একক-গুণক অথেন্টিকেশন (Single-factor authentication - SFA): এই পদ্ধতিতে শুধুমাত্র একটি প্রমাণ ব্যবহার করা হয়, যেমন - পাসওয়ার্ড। এটি সবচেয়ে সহজ পদ্ধতি, কিন্তু সবচেয়ে কম নিরাপদ।
২. দ্বি-গুণক অথেন্টিকেশন (Two-factor authentication - 2FA): এই পদ্ধতিতে দুটি ভিন্ন ধরনের প্রমাণ ব্যবহার করা হয়। যেমন - পাসওয়ার্ড এবং ওটিপি (One-Time Password)। এটি SFA-এর চেয়ে বেশি নিরাপদ। দ্বি-গুণক প্রমাণীকরণ বর্তমানে বহুল ব্যবহৃত একটি পদ্ধতি।
৩. বহু-গুণক অথেন্টিকেশন (Multi-factor authentication - MFA): এই পদ্ধতিতে দুইটির বেশি প্রমাণ ব্যবহার করা হয়। যেমন - পাসওয়ার্ড, ওটিপি এবং বায়োমেট্রিক স্ক্যান। এটি সবচেয়ে নিরাপদ পদ্ধতি হিসেবে বিবেচিত।
জনপ্রিয় অথেন্টিকেশন প্রোটোকলসমূহ
বিভিন্ন ধরনের অথেন্টিকেশন প্রোটোকল রয়েছে। নিচে কয়েকটি উল্লেখযোগ্য প্রোটোকল নিয়ে আলোচনা করা হলো:
১. পাসওয়ার্ড ভিত্তিক অথেন্টিকেশন (Password-based Authentication): এটি সবচেয়ে পুরনো এবং বহুল ব্যবহৃত পদ্ধতি। এখানে ব্যবহারকারী একটি গোপনীয় পাসওয়ার্ড ব্যবহার করে সিস্টেমে প্রবেশ করে। পাসওয়ার্ডের সুরক্ষা নিশ্চিত করতে শক্তিশালী পাসওয়ার্ড নীতি অনুসরণ করা উচিত। দুর্বল পাসওয়ার্ড সহজেই হ্যাকিং এর শিকার হতে পারে।
২. টোকেন ভিত্তিক অথেন্টিকেশন (Token-based Authentication): এই পদ্ধতিতে, ব্যবহারকারীকে একটি নিরাপত্তা টোকেন প্রদান করা হয়, যা সাধারণত একটি হার্ডওয়্যার ডিভাইস বা সফটওয়্যার অ্যাপ্লিকেশন হতে পারে। এই টোকেন ব্যবহার করে ব্যবহারকারী নিজেকে প্রমাণ করে। ওটিপি এই ধরনের অথেন্টিকেশনের একটি উদাহরণ।
৩. বায়োমেট্রিক অথেন্টিকেশন (Biometric Authentication): এই পদ্ধতিতে ব্যবহারকারীর শারীরিক বৈশিষ্ট্য, যেমন - আঙুলের ছাপ, মুখাবয়ব, চোখের রেটিনা ইত্যাদি ব্যবহার করে সনাক্ত করা হয়। এটি অত্যন্ত নিরাপদ একটি পদ্ধতি, কারণ বায়োমেট্রিক ডেটা নকল করা কঠিন। ফিঙ্গারপ্রিন্ট স্ক্যানার এবং ফেস রিকগনিশন এর উদাহরণ।
৪. সার্টিফিকেট ভিত্তিক অথেন্টিকেশন (Certificate-based Authentication): এই পদ্ধতিতে ডিজিটাল সার্টিফিকেট ব্যবহার করা হয়। ডিজিটাল সার্টিফিকেট একটি ইলেকট্রনিক নথি, যা ব্যবহারকারীর পরিচয় নিশ্চিত করে। এটি সাধারণত এসএসএল/টিএলএস (SSL/TLS) সংযোগে ব্যবহৃত হয়।
৫. চ্যালেঞ্জ-রেসপন্স অথেন্টিকেশন (Challenge-Response Authentication): এই পদ্ধতিতে সার্ভার ব্যবহারকারীকে একটি চ্যালেঞ্জ পাঠায় এবং ব্যবহারকারীকে সঠিক উত্তর দিয়ে নিজেকে প্রমাণ করতে হয়।
৬. OAuth 2.0: এটি একটি বহুল ব্যবহৃত অথরাইজেশন ফ্রেমওয়ার্ক, যা তৃতীয় পক্ষের অ্যাপ্লিকেশনকে ব্যবহারকারীর অ্যাকাউন্টে সীমিত অ্যাক্সেস প্রদান করে। সোশ্যাল লগইন এর ক্ষেত্রে এটি ব্যবহৃত হয়।
৭. OpenID Connect: এটি OAuth 2.0 এর উপর ভিত্তি করে তৈরি একটি পরিচয় যাচাইকরণ প্রোটোকল। এটি ব্যবহারকারী সম্পর্কে তথ্য আদান প্রদানে সাহায্য করে।
৮. SAML (Security Assertion Markup Language): এটি একটি XML-ভিত্তিক প্রোটোকল, যা বিভিন্ন নিরাপত্তা ডোমেইনের মধ্যে ব্যবহারকারীর তথ্য আদান প্রদানে ব্যবহৃত হয়।
৯. Kerberos: এটি একটি নেটওয়ার্ক অথেন্টিকেশন প্রোটোকল, যা মাইক্রোসফট উইন্ডোজ নেটওয়ার্কে ব্যবহৃত হয়।
১০. FIDO (Fast Identity Online): এটি একটি নতুন প্রজন্মের অথেন্টিকেশন স্ট্যান্ডার্ড, যা পাসওয়ার্ডবিহীন লগইন সমর্থন করে।
বাইনারি অপশন ট্রেডিং এবং অথেন্টিকেশন
বাইনারি অপশন ট্রেডিং প্ল্যাটফর্মে নিরাপত্তা অত্যন্ত গুরুত্বপূর্ণ। এখানে ব্যবহারকারীদের আর্থিক লেনদেন জড়িত থাকে, তাই শক্তিশালী অথেন্টিকেশন ব্যবস্থা গ্রহণ করা উচিত। বাইনারি অপশন ট্রেডিং প্ল্যাটফর্মগুলো সাধারণত নিম্নলিখিত অথেন্টিকেশন পদ্ধতিগুলো ব্যবহার করে:
- পাসওয়ার্ড সুরক্ষা: ব্যবহারকারীদের একটি শক্তিশালী পাসওয়ার্ড তৈরি করতে উৎসাহিত করা হয়।
- টু-ফ্যাক্টর অথেন্টিকেশন (2FA): অ্যাকাউন্টের সুরক্ষার জন্য 2FA ব্যবহার করা হয়, যেখানে লগইন করার সময় পাসওয়ার্ডের পাশাপাশি একটি ওটিপি কোড প্রয়োজন হয়।
- এসএসএল এনক্রিপশন: প্ল্যাটফর্মের সাথে সংযোগ সুরক্ষিত রাখতে এসএসএল (SSL) এনক্রিপশন ব্যবহার করা হয়।
- বায়োমেট্রিক লগইন: কিছু প্ল্যাটফর্ম বায়োমেট্রিক লগইন সমর্থন করে, যা ব্যবহারকারীদের আঙুলের ছাপ বা ফেস রিকগনিশন ব্যবহার করে লগইন করতে দেয়।
ভবিষ্যতের অথেন্টিকেশন প্রযুক্তি
- পাসওয়ার্ডবিহীন অথেন্টিকেশন: ভবিষ্যতে পাসওয়ার্ডের ব্যবহার কমানোর জন্য বিভিন্ন প্রযুক্তি নিয়ে গবেষণা চলছে, যেমন - FIDO2 এবং WebAuthn।
- ব্লকচেইন ভিত্তিক অথেন্টিকেশন: ব্লকচেইন প্রযুক্তি ব্যবহার করে আরও নিরাপদ এবং স্বচ্ছ অথেন্টিকেশন সিস্টেম তৈরি করা যেতে পারে।
- কন্টিনিউয়াস অথেন্টিকেশন: এই পদ্ধতিতে ব্যবহারকারীর আচরণ এবং ডিভাইস তথ্য বিশ্লেষণ করে ক্রমাগতভাবে পরিচয় যাচাই করা হয়।
টেবিল: বিভিন্ন অথেন্টিকেশন প্রোটোকলের তুলনা
নিরাপত্তা স্তর | সুবিধা | অসুবিধা | ব্যবহার ক্ষেত্র | | ||||||||
নিম্ন | সহজ বাস্তবায়ন | দুর্বল নিরাপত্তা | সাধারণ লগইন | | মধ্যম | পাসওয়ার্ডের চেয়ে নিরাপদ | টোকেন হারিয়ে গেলে সমস্যা | অনলাইন ব্যাংকিং | | উচ্চ | অত্যন্ত নিরাপদ | ব্যয়বহুল, গোপনীয়তা উদ্বেগ | স্মার্টফোন, অ্যাক্সেস কন্ট্রোল | | উচ্চ | উচ্চ নিরাপত্তা, বিশ্বাসযোগ্যতা | জটিল ব্যবস্থাপনা | এসএসএল/টিএলএস, ইমেল সুরক্ষা | | মধ্যম | তৃতীয় পক্ষের অ্যাক্সেস নিয়ন্ত্রণ | নিরাপত্তা ঝুঁকি থাকতে পারে | সোশ্যাল লগইন, API অ্যাক্সেস | | মধ্যম | পরিচয় যাচাইকরণ | জটিল কনফিগারেশন | ওয়েব অ্যাপ্লিকেশন | | উচ্চ | আন্তঃকার্যকারিতা | জটিল বাস্তবায়ন | এন্টারপ্রাইজ অ্যাপ্লিকেশন | | উচ্চ | নেটওয়ার্ক নিরাপত্তা | উইন্ডোজের উপর নির্ভরশীল | উইন্ডোজ নেটওয়ার্ক | | উচ্চ | পাসওয়ার্ডবিহীন, নিরাপদ | নতুন প্রযুক্তি | ওয়েব, মোবাইল | |
উপসংহার
ডিজিটাল নিরাপত্তা বজায় রাখার জন্য সঠিক অথেন্টিকেশন প্রোটোকল নির্বাচন করা অত্যন্ত গুরুত্বপূর্ণ। প্রতিটি প্রোটোকলের নিজস্ব সুবিধা এবং অসুবিধা রয়েছে। ব্যবহারকারীর প্রয়োজন এবং ঝুঁকির মাত্রা বিবেচনা করে উপযুক্ত প্রোটোকল নির্বাচন করা উচিত। ভবিষ্যতে, আরও উন্নত এবং নিরাপদ অথেন্টিকেশন প্রযুক্তি উদ্ভাবিত হবে, যা আমাদের ডিজিটাল জীবনকে আরও সুরক্ষিত করবে।
আরও জানতে:
- ক্রিপ্টোগ্রাফি
- সাইবার নিরাপত্তা
- নেটওয়ার্ক নিরাপত্তা
- ডেটা সুরক্ষা
- হ্যাকিং প্রতিরোধ
- ফিশিং
- ম্যালওয়্যার
- ভিপিএন (VPN)
- ফায়ারওয়াল
- পাসওয়ার্ড ব্যবস্থাপক
- টেকনিক্যাল বিশ্লেষণ
- ভলিউম বিশ্লেষণ
- ঝুঁকি ব্যবস্থাপনা
- ট্রেডিং কৌশল
- ফিনান্সিয়াল মার্কেট
- বাইনারি অপশন কৌশল
- মানি ম্যানেজমেন্ট
- মার্কেট সেন্টিমেন্ট
- ক্যান্ডেলস্টিক প্যাটার্ন
- সাপোর্ট এবং রেসিস্টেন্স
এখনই ট্রেডিং শুরু করুন
IQ Option-এ নিবন্ধন করুন (সর্বনিম্ন ডিপোজিট $10) Pocket Option-এ অ্যাকাউন্ট খুলুন (সর্বনিম্ন ডিপোজিট $5)
আমাদের সম্প্রদায়ে যোগ দিন
আমাদের টেলিগ্রাম চ্যানেলে যোগ দিন @strategybin এবং পান: ✓ দৈনিক ট্রেডিং সংকেত ✓ একচেটিয়া কৌশলগত বিশ্লেষণ ✓ বাজারের প্রবণতা সম্পর্কে বিজ্ঞপ্তি ✓ নতুনদের জন্য শিক্ষামূলক উপকরণ